One unroofed structure and two enclosures are depicted on the 1st edition of the OS 6-inch map (Orkney & Shetland (Shetland) 1882, sheet xlvi). One unroofed structure and one enclosure are shown on the current edition of the OS 1:10000 map
Information from RCAHMS (SAH) 18 May 2001

Field Visit (13 June 2010)
This kale yard is situated in rough pasture close to the N shore of the W end of the Loch of Grunnavoe. Rhomboidal on plan, it measures up to 24m from WNW to ESE by 15m transversely over a drystone rubble wall standing up to 1.2m in height. The soil level in the interior is appreciably higher (0.5m) than that outside. The structure referred to in the previous report is described elsewhere (see HU24NE 119).
Visited by RCAHMS (JRS) 13 June 2010
